Blend the Mix Like a Pro
Now that you have your ingredients in hand, it’s time to turn them into magic. Grab a mixing bowl and follow these simple steps:
- Combine: In your bowl, add one cup of unsweetened cocoa powder, one cup of granulated sugar, and two cups of powdered milk. Add just a pinch of salt—about a quarter teaspoon should do.
- Whisk: Using a whisk, mix these ingredients together until they are fully combined. This step is crucial, as it ensures an even distribution of flavors in your hot cocoa.
- Optional Extras: If you feel adventurous, consider adding a teaspoon of cinnamon or even a few crushed peppermint candies for a festive touch.
That’s it! You’ve just blended your 4-Ingredient Homemade Hot Cocoa Mix like a pro!

Making the Perfect Cup of Hot Cocoa
Now that you’ve got your homemade mix ready, how do you whip up that perfect cup? It’s simple!
- Measure: Start with about 3 tablespoons of your cocoa mix per cup of hot water or milk.
- Mix: Heat your liquid of choice until hot, but not boiling. Stir in the cocoa mix until fully dissolved.
- Add Toppings: Top it off with whipped cream, marshmallows, or even a drizzle of chocolate syrup if you’re feeling indulgent.

Tips for Storage and Freshness
To keep your 4-Ingredient Homemade Hot Cocoa Mix fresh, store it in an airtight container away from moisture and heat. A glass jar or a cool pantry works wonders. This mix can last for up to six months, but it’s best enjoyed within a few weeks for optimal flavor. You’ll likely be tempted to use it quickly anyway—it’s just too delicious!
Advice for Achieving That Creamy Texture
For a rich, creamy hot cocoa, you don’t have to limit your creativity. Try mixing in whole milk or a splash of heavy cream instead of just water. If you’re feeling adventurous, a dash of vanilla extract or a sprinkle of cinnamon can elevate your drink to café-level deliciousness. Whisking the hot cocoa rather than stirring will help combine the ingredients more smoothly, creating that velvety texture we all crave.
